Doppler ultrasound (not really 'arteriography') wouldn't be applied on the radial artery in an effort to make the prognosis of TOS. Last but not least, even though a Doppler research of the suitable artery were being to become good, it would not diagnose neurogenic TOS, certainly the most typical subtype of TOS. There is certainly a lot of evidence during the clinical literature [citation essential] to show that arterial compression would not equate to brachial plexus compression, although They could arise together, in varying levels. Also, arterial compression by by itself will not make the analysis of arterial TOS (the rarest sort of TOS). Lesser degrees of arterial compression have already been shown in usual individuals in numerous arm positions and so are thought to be of very little significance with no other requirements for arterial TOS. A number of people are born with an extra incomplete and really small rib previously mentioned their to start with rib, which protrudes out to the top-quality thoracic outlet Room. This rudimentary rib results in fibrous adjustments within the brachial plexus nerves, inducing compression and creating the indications and indications of TOS.
Thoracic outlet syndrome is really an umbrella phrase for Diseases by which nerves, veins, or arteries from the thoracic outlet—the space amongst the collarbone and first rib (at the best from the rib cage)—are compressed. The compression of those nerves, veins, or arteries impairs their capacity to perform properly and offers rise to a range of indications, such as shoulder, neck, and/or arm soreness, along with numbness or maybe a “pins-and-needles” emotion within the hand. Thoracic wall The first step in comprehending thorax anatomy is to discover its boundaries. The thoracic, or chest wall, consists of a skeletal framework, fascia, muscles, and neurovasculature – all related alongside one another to sort a robust and protective nonetheless flexible cage. The thorax has two important openings: the remarkable thoracic aperture located superiorly along with the inferior thoracic aperture Positioned inferiorly. The excellent thoracic aperture opens in the direction of the neck. It is actually bounded because of the bones on the upper thorax; manubrium of sternum, the 1st pair of ribs, and the human body on the vertebra T1.
